We recently completed the Jewels of Sri Lanka tour starting on 22 December 2019.
Our adventure in Sri Lanka with Peregrine tours was an absolute pleasure. Our guide Opasiri (Siri) apart from being knowledgeable and articulate in all aspects of his country and it’s history was also a genuinely nice bloke.
His helpfulness and sincere want to ensure all his guests on the tour were accommodated was a credit to him. He continually bent over backwards to ensure everyone had the best possible experience.
At this point we would like to say a personal Thankyou to Siri for making our stay in Sri Lanka a treasured memory.
All our destination points were of immense interest, either in religious, cultural or environmental aspects. We found the Sri Lankan people to be friendly, open and hospitable.
Highlights included seeing leopards in the wild, visiting Buddhist temples that are centuries old with such well preserved artefacts, ancient kingdoms, a beautiful train ride through the countryside and of course the amazing scenery of the central highlands.
Our recommendation for anyone wanting to explore Sri Lanka as we did is to go with Peregrine as you will not be disappointed. The hotel accommodation on all our overnight stays was to an excellent standard, the food is without question a gastronomic delight, with local “Lion” beer to an international standard.
A big istuti (thank you) Peregrine, Siri and his crew for giving us a wonderful and unforgettable Sri Lankan experience, we will be back.

It’s been more than 36 years since our first small group set out to discover Nepal. It’s this heritage and our reputation that keeps travellers coming back time and time again.
We appeal to the well-travelled, discerning traveller. The one who chooses value over price, and wants to immerse themselves in a place instead of just ticking landmarks off a bucket list. The type of person who would rather stay in a family run B&B built in a 16th century Venetian convent than a forgettable hotel. We’re for travellers who want inclusions along the way instead of fiddling around for loose change.
Almost 20 years ago, Peregrine led an industry revolution by solely employing locally born leaders. This innovative approach gives our travellers a deeper insight into the countries they visit. Doorways are opened and a true understanding of the place is fostered.
At Peregrine, we travel in intimate groups and take the time to get under the skin of a destination. Of course we all want to see the Taj Mahal in India. But imagine then heading to a remote Rajasthani village and learning about rural life while in the company of locals. Seeing the famous sites is a must, but it’s often the memory of wandering through a small village or sharing dinner with a local family that will leave a lasting impact.
We promise to share our knowledge and expertise with you, and ensure you will come home with stories you will tell for years to come.
